> Adam Jimerson wrote:
> > I mean like playing a tone, the same tone, but at different pitch like
> > 67Hz as an example
> >
> It can be done from the command-line with gstreamer:
>
> gst-launch audiotestsrc freq=67 volume=0.8 ! alsasink
>
> (It's very quiet!)
>
> You may have to install a few extra packages via opkg eg:
>
> opkg install gst-plugin-audiotestsrc
> on shr-testing or using the direct address:
>
> http://build.shr-project.org/shr-testing/ipk/armv4t/gst-plugin-audiotestsrc_0.10.17-r5_armv4t.ipk
>
> Use:
> gst-inspect audiotestsrc
> fo more info.
